Hi,

We are trying to bring-up our custom board based on T1024 with an empty flash. We are stuck in a state and can’t make progress and couldn’t find any clue about bring-up board except setting cfg_rcw_src[0:8] to 0x9E for empty flashes. Do you have such a guide document? Or could you help us with going forward? Our purpose is burning the rcw to the empty nor flash over code warrior and jtag . We are getting the error in the attached file.

 

As far as I know from your reference manual, HRESET_B is driven by T1024 until RCW is loaded from the source (nor flash in our case). However, we don’t have RCW yet in our flash, so that means HRESET_B will be stuck in asserted state, right? How could we overcome this issue?

Please refer to the QorIQ T1024 Family Design Checklist, 4.3.1 Configuration signals sampled at reset:

"NOTE
If a new board is using a blank flash and flash is the source of RCW, then all the 0xff values from flash for RCW will put the device in an unknown state. The two workarounds for this problem are:
• Put switches on cfg_rcw_src signals to choose hardcoded RCW (0x9B, 0x9D, 0x9F).
• Use CodeWarrior tool from NXP to override RCW."

CodeWarrior Development Studio for Power Architecture Processors Targeting Manual, 8.2 Using a JTAG configuration file to override RCW - refer to the attached example screenshot.
